Hafsa Hatun Hafsa Hatun (), is the daughter of Tekfur Andros. She marries Bamsı Beyrek, and has a son named Aybars and a daughter named Aslıhan. She is pressured to marry Vasilius when she is in love with Bamsı, before it is proved to her that Vasilius is her father's killer. Raised a Christian (and named "Helena"), she accepts Islam and changes her name to Hafsa. She is great friends with other Hatuns of the Kayı tribe, such as Halime, Aslıhan, Banu Çiçek, and İlbilge. During her pregnancy she becomes very ill and travels to Konya for her treatment and gives birth to her daughter offscreen. She takes on a leadership role among the Kayıs after Halime Sultan's death. In season 5, she has tense relations with Selcan but remains patient. Between
Dirilliş: Ertuğrul and
Kuruluş: Osman, she and her daughter die in a plague.

Sungurtekin Bey Sungurtekin Bey, or Sungur Tekin Bey, () is the second son of Süleyman Şah and the oldest biological son of Hayme Hatun. He is Gündoğdu's half brother, and the older brother of Ertuğrul and Dündar. He disappeared for years after being captured by Noyan; everyone thought he was dead, but he was actually a spy for the sultan in Ögedei's army. He returns to the tribe after the Mongols find out he was spying on them. Sungurtekin sides with his older brother, Gündoğdu, and does not migrate with Ertuğrul, but later joins him to kill Emir Sadettin Köpek and again with Gündoğdu to escape the Mongols and Albastı. He returns briefly in
Kuruluş: Osman. Based on
Sungurtekin Bey.
